Follow-up Comment #1:
As I used to play regularly online, I know this is a useful feature. However,
the patch is not really good yet, I am thinking about something more like
warclient.
What is wrong:
* When connection is lost, behaviour is not granted.
* If you pass an invalid username to the command, it will print the list of
the connections you are ignoring, instead of print warning.
* You cannot modify *_gen.[ch] files because they are auto-generated.
* Indentation is not correct in regard to CodingStyle documentation.
* Using // C++ style comment is not allowed (see CodingStyle documentation).
Anyway, your username is not useful for the code. :)
What can be improved:
* Ignore list could use the connection patten like in warclient. Most tools
already exist in trunk/ to allow this.
